Payal Designs – The Melody of Tradition

A Payal Design (anklet) is one of the most graceful ornaments in Indian jewellery. It symbolizes femininity and tradition, often worn during festivals, weddings, and celebrations. The gentle sound of its tiny bells adds a rhythmic melody to every step — a touch of magic no other ornament can match.

Popular Payal Designs:

  • Silver Payal: A timeless classic, often adorned with ghungroos or floral motifs.

  • Oxidized Payal: Perfect for boho or casual ethnic looks.

  • Kundan or Pearl Payal: Elegant choices for brides and festive occasions.

  • Minimal Chain Payal: Sleek, modern styles for everyday wear.

From simple daily wear designs to intricate bridal anklets, every payal carries a charm that reflects beauty in motion.


Ethnic Jewellery – A Celebration of Indian Heritage

Ethnic jewellery is the heart of Indian culture. Rich with tradition, color, and craftsmanship, it beautifully complements sarees, lehengas, and ethnic suits. Each region of India offers its unique style — from Kundan and Polki of Rajasthan to Temple Jewellery from South India.

Types of Ethnic Jewellery You’ll Love:

  • Temple Jewellery: Inspired by South Indian temples, featuring goddess motifs.

  • Kundan & Polki Sets: Royal and radiant, perfect for bridal wear.

  • Meenakari Jewellery: Known for its colorful enamel artistry.

  • Tribal & Oxidized Jewellery: Earthy, bold, and artistic — a favorite among fusion wear lovers.

Ethnic jewellery connects you to India’s rich traditions while keeping your style elegant and regal.

Styling Tips for Ethnic Jewellery

  • Pair heavy necklace designs with minimal earrings for a balanced look.

  • Match your payal with bangles or anklet-inspired toe rings for traditional harmony.

  • Mix ethnic jewellery with modern outfits for a trendy Indo-fusion vibe.

  • Always store silver or oxidized jewellery in dry pouches to retain shine.
